- JavaScript: Fix parens logic for optional chaining expressions and closure type casts ([#5843] by [@yangsu])
Logic introduced in #4542 will print parens in the wrong places and produce invalid code for optional chaining expressions (with more than 2 nodes) or closure type casts that end in function calls.
<!-- prettier-ignore -->
```js
// Input
(a?.b[c]).c();
let value = /** @type {string} */ (this.members[0]).functionCall();
// Output (Prettier stable)
a(?.b[c]).c();
let value = /** @type {string} */ this(.members[0]).functionCall();
// Output (Prettier master)
(a?.b[c]).c();
let value = /** @type {string} */ (this.members[0]).functionCall();
```
